Abstract
Sensor networks are distributed systems that detect phenomena to produce detailed environmental assessments. The use of multirobot systems for carrying sensors around the environment represents a solution that has recently received considerable attention. In this paper we present an architecture for a multirobot system that performs tasks related to environmental perception; in particular, it is devoted to monitoring electro-magnetic fields.
